Dora-area historical tornado activity is above Alabama state average. It is 251%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 4/8/1998, a category 5 (max. wind speeds 261-318 mph) tornado 16.2 miles away from the Dora city center killed 32 people and injured 259 people and caused $200 million in damages.

On 4/4/1977, a category 5 tornado 17.1 miles away from the city center killed 22 people and injured 130 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.
